My wife had her interview at Charlotte on september the 29th. the appt was for 12.40 pm. she was called at around 1.15pm. the interview lasted for about 30min. overall the interview was verygood. she was asked 7 questions, all from the 100 questions. additionally, she was asked to write a...
my wife had her oath on October the 11th. everything went well. it was close to an hour ceromony. at the end they gave her certificate of naturalization! it feels good.

let me add this. at the day of application for your partner
1.you need to be a citzen for atleast 3 years
2. you need to have been married for atleast 3 years and
3. he/she has been with a green card for 3 years.
it does not matter how you get your green card. so if it is back dated to...
